How Our Retail Store Water Damage Restoration Process Works
Our team follows a strict process to ensure that every water damage case is handled with care and attention to detail. We’ll start by assessing the damage and identifying the source of the water. From there, we’ll work with you to create a customized restoration plan that meets your business needs. Our team will use specialized equipment to extract water, dry your store, and prevent further damage. We’ll also work closely with your insurance company to ensure that you get the coverage you need.
Step 1: Assessment and Documentation
We’ll send a team of experts to your store to assess the damage and document the extent of the water damage. This includes taking photos, videos, and notes to help us understand the scope of the problem. Our team will also identify the source of the water and recommend a course of action to pr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ction and Drying
Our team will use specialized equipment to extract water from your store and dry the affected areas. This includes using high-powered pumps and wet vacuums to remove water and moisture from the air. We’ll also use desiccants and dehumidifiers to speed up the drying process and prevent further damage.
Step 3: Cleaning and Disinfecting
Once the water has been extracted and the area has been dried, our team will clean and disinfect the affected areas. This includes using spec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to remove dirt, grime, and bacteria from the surfaces. We’ll also use disinfectants to kill any remaining bacteria and prevent the growth of mold and mildew.
Step 4: Reconstruction and Repair
Finally, our team will work with you to reconstruct and repair any damaged areas of your store. This includes replacing drywall, flooring, and other materials that were damaged during the water damage event. We’ll also work with your insurance company to ensure that you get the coverage you need to pay for these repairs.

Warning Signs You Need Retail Store Water Damage Restoration
Water damage can be a sneaky threat, and it’s essential to catch the warning signs early to prevent further damage. Here are some common signs that you need retail store water damage restoration: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a musty or mildewy smell in your store that won’t go away, it could be a sign of water damage. This is especially true if the smell is coming from a specific area or room.
Water Stains on the Ceiling or Walls
Water stains on the ceiling or walls can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any discoloration or staining on the surfaces, it’s essential to investigate further.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any unevenness or warping on the floors, it’s essential to investigate further.
Visible Water Damage on Equipment or Furniture
Visible water damage on equipment or furniture can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any water spots, rust, or corrosion on the surfaces, it’s essential to investigate further.
Unexplained Increases in Utility Bills
Unexplained increases in utility bills can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any unusual spikes in your water or electricity bills, it’s essential to investigate further.
Leaks or Water Spots on the Roof or Siding
Leaks or water spots on the roof or siding can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any discoloration or staining on the surfaces, it’s essential to investigate further.

Retail Store Water Damage Restoration Cost In Little Elm, TX
The cost of retail store water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the local conditions in Little Elm, TX. On average, the cost can range from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the extent of the damage. It’s essential to get a free estimate from a professional to find out the exact cost of the restoration process.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ment needed. |
| Cleaning and disinfecting | $200 – $1,000 | The type of surfaces affected and the level of contamination. |
| Reconstruction and rep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ials needed for repair. |
| Documentation and insurance claims | $100 – $500 | The complexity of the claim and the level of documentation required. |
| Emergency response and assessment | $200 – $1,000 | The time of day and the level of urgency. |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ment, and we offer free estimates to help you understand the cost of the restoration process.
